Accelerator Status
- The accelerator still has an unresolved issue regarding A beam going thru the C slit and causing BLM trips in Arc 7. The problem was apparently dodged last nite by restricting Hall A to lower beam currents, but that won't last.
- Regarding the Arc 7 magnet short, on Monday there will be additional inspection and measurements for construction of a drift pipe IF the magnet is going to be pulled out. So after we recover beam on Monday, expect continued delivery to A,B,C but no Hall D.
- Pass change for Hall A is definitely Monday.
- Regarding the Secretary of Energy tour, VIP schedules can change on a dime, but the last info we were given was that the accelerator will be off 09:30 Monday morning. Tours wrap up at 13:30.
Hall C Status
- We had good production at ~42muA starting 18:15 on Saturday, and continuing into Sunday day shift.
- Immediately before that, there was no beam delivery to Hall C (16:30-18:15). And most of Saturday day shift, 09:00-16:30, I would call QBU (questionable beam in use) since our beam current varied from 6-40 muA while MCC was working the issue of BLM trips when trying to deliver requested currents to both Halls A and C.
- Number of good pions was 4629 as of 08:00 Sunday. See Ali's hclog https://logbooks.jlab.org/entry/3931371
